From: Barbara Thompson, Stray Walk, Harrogate.
THE distance on the A61 from Killinghall to Ripon is eight miles. At 40mph the journey takes 12 minutes.

At 60mph it takes 8 minutes. However there are imposed speed limits of 30, 40 and 50mph at vulnerable sections and also several bends too severe for even an experienced driver who knows the road to tackle at 60mph.

So, Mr Pip Reynard (Letters, June 27), with your busy life and tight schedules, could you please allow say about two to three extra minutes (150 seconds) on this stretch of road?

Keep your irritation with 'elderly drivers' at bay by counting up to 150, roughly the number of accidents, so far caused by fast drivers or reckless overtaking.
